Servidor Piapi Mcp
Uma implementação em TypeScript de um servidor do Protocolo de Contexto de Modelo (MCP) que se integra com a API do PiAPI. O PiAPI permite que os usuários gerem conteúdo de mídia com Midjourney/Flux/Kling/LumaLabs/Udio/Chrip/Trellis diretamente do Claude ou de qualquer outro aplicativo compatível com MCP.
Visão geral
O que é o Servidor PiAPI MCP?
O ### Servidor PiAPI MCP é uma implementação em TypeScript de um servidor de Protocolo de Contexto de Modelo (MCP) que se integra perfeitamente com a API do PiAPI. Este servidor inovador permite que os usuários gerem conteúdo de mídia usando várias plataformas, como Midjourney, Flux, Kling, LumaLabs, Udio, Chirp e Trellis, diretamente do Claude ou de qualquer outro aplicativo compatível com MCP. Ele serve como uma ponte entre os comandos dos usuários e as capacidades de geração de mídia dessas plataformas, melhorando a experiência do usuário e agilizando a criação de conteúdo.
Recursos do Servidor PiAPI MCP
- Implementação em TypeScript: Construído usando TypeScript, garantindo segurança de tipo e melhores práticas de desenvolvimento.
- Compatibilidade com MCP: Totalmente compatível com o Protocolo de Contexto de Modelo, permitindo fácil integração com outros aplicativos compatíveis com MCP.
- Suporte a Múltiplas Plataformas: Suporta uma variedade de plataformas de geração de mídia, permitindo que os usuários criem conteúdo em diferentes serviços.
- Interface Amigável: Projetado com a usabilidade em mente, facilitando a geração de conteúdo de mídia sem necessidade de amplo conhecimento técnico.
- Código Aberto: Disponível como um repositório público, permitindo que desenvolvedores contribuam, modifiquem e aprimorem a funcionalidade do servidor.
Como Usar o Servidor PiAPI MCP
-
Instalação: Clone o repositório do GitHub e instale as dependências necessárias usando npm ou yarn.
git clone https://github.com/apinetwork/piapi-mcp-server.git cd piapi-mcp-server npm install -
Configuração: Configure suas chaves de API e configurações no arquivo de configuração fornecido para se conectar às plataformas de geração de mídia desejadas.
-
Executando o Servidor: Inicie o servidor usando o comando:
npm start -
Fazendo Solicitações: Use os endpoints da API fornecidos pelo servidor para enviar solicitações de geração de mídia. Certifique-se de que suas solicitações estejam em conformidade com as especificações do MCP.
-
Integração: Integre o servidor com seus aplicativos compatíveis com MCP para começar a gerar conteúdo de mídia.
Perguntas Frequentes
Q1: Qual é o propósito do Servidor PiAPI MCP?
A1: O Servidor PiAPI MCP atua como um mediador entre os usuários e várias plataformas de geração de mídia, permitindo a criação eficiente de conteúdo através de uma API unificada.
Q2: O Servidor PiAPI MCP é gratuito para usar?
A2: Sim, o Servidor PiAPI MCP é de código aberto e está disponível gratuitamente no GitHub.
Q3: Posso contribuir para o Servidor PiAPI MCP?
A3: Absolutamente! Contribuições são bem-vindas. Você pode bifurcar o repositório, fazer alterações e enviar um pull request.
Q4: Com quais plataformas posso gerar conteúdo de mídia?
A4: O servidor suporta várias plataformas, incluindo Midjourney, Flux, Kling, LumaLabs, Udio, Chirp e Trellis.
Q5: Como posso relatar problemas ou solicitar recursos?
A5: Você pode relatar problemas ou solicitar recursos abrindo uma issue no repositório do GitHub.
Ao utilizar o Servidor PiAPI MCP, os usuários podem agilizar seus processos de geração de mídia e aprimorar seus fluxos de trabalho criativos em várias plataformas.
Detalhe
Configuração do Servidor
{
"mcpServers": {
"piapi-mcp-server": {
"command": "docker",
"args": [
"run",
"-i",
"--rm",
"ghcr.io/metorial/mcp-container--apinetwork--piapi-mcp-server--piapi-mcp-server",
"node dist/index.js"
],
"env": {
"PIAPI_API_KEY": "piapi-api-key"
}
}
}
}